Non-standard, irregular chemical corrosion-resistant storage tanks are first manufactured with carbon steel shells and then a diamond-shaped steel mesh is welded on the inner surface of the barrel. Made from polyethylene (PE) using rotational molding (spin molding) technology, the entire tank is formed in one piece on the inner surface of the steel shell.
The steel mesh (turtle mesh) of the non-standard, irregular chemical corrosion-resistant storage tank is integrated with polyethylene, and the steel mesh is welded to the surface of the steel body, making it difficult for the polyethylene lining to脱离 the steel body surface, thus it is a superior corrosion-resistant product.
The inner lining of non-standard, irregular chemical corrosion-resistant storage tanks is smooth, durable, and robust, offering excellent corrosion and wear resistance, as well as a long service life.
Features of Non-standard Special-shaped Chemical Corrosion-Resistant Storage Tanks:
1. Special process for one-time molding, featuring seamless flange connections, low leakage, and high strength.
2. Corrosion protection for steel shell with plastic lining (steel-plastic composite).
3. Excellent corrosion resistance with a wide range of corrosive mediums.
4. The material is non-toxic and can also be used in the production and storage of certain chemicals.
5. The material has excellent toughness, resistant to impact and less prone to damage. It has a notable advantage over ceramic, glass fiber, and enamel products, which are more susceptible to breaking and cracking upon impact.
6. Non-standard, special-shaped chemical corrosion-resistant storage tanks can be custom-made to customer specifications. Due to transportation, the diameter does not exceed 4500mm.
